Murder by Phone is (also known as Bells and The Calling)[1] is a 1982 American-Canadian science fiction slasher film directed by Michael Anderson. Its plot follows a series of murders committed by a disgruntled phone company employee who designs a device that kills victims when they answer their telephones.

Production

Murder by Phone was filmed in 1980 in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.{{sfn|Fischer|2011|p=50}}

Critical response

Leonard Maltin noted the film's cast and direction as being legitimately "talented," but deemed the film a "hoary horror exercise."{{sfn|Maltin|2009|p=946}}

Home media

Murder by Phone was released on VHS by Warner Home Video in 1984.[3] The VHS was reissued in 1998.[4]
